Output 6622ab5d72cb3a942408a47854ee11adfd14afb0989397be93327c5f39560417:3

value
26442300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4bc0be8957c0842e784125f7d000f4953b01c433 OP_EQUALVERIFY OP_CHECKSIG
address
LS8Vqi1XXqRUVnHJx3Zr4tDe1mAYnaJ68a
transaction
6622ab5d72cb3a942408a47854ee11adfd14afb0989397be93327c5f39560417
spent
true